What is a mortgage broker?
A mortgage broker is sometimes considered a middle man who brokers loans in favour of people or businesses. Mortgage brokers strive to find a bank or direct lender that will agree to meet the particular loan an individual requires.

First time buyers
Most mortgage lenders put people in the First Time Buyers category if they have either:
- Never owned a property or
- People who have owned a property in the past, but not owned one for six months or more.
Every lender has different rules and ideas about this. There usually are no issues in being a First Time Buyer. First Time Buyers must not have owned property anywhere in the world before to be eligible for stamp duty relief for stamp duty purposes.

Re-mortgage your home
Basically, what you’re doing here is changing lenders to get a more suitable rate or cheaper deal. The two of them don’t have to go hand in hand. Let me explain. If your mortgage isn’t so big, you might consider it not worthwhile to pay an arrangement fee to a new lender for a low rate. You might find it cheaper by going on a slightly higher rate and paying no arrangement fee to the lender at all. Even if the rate is lower, you could find that you chose a more expensive deal when you add it all up, hence the need to speak to someone before deciding.
Tread carefully. One upside to re-mortgaging is that your usually not required to pay for valuation or solicitors fees, although some people don’t qualify for this. This is because only your circumstances are considered at the time of re-mortgaging. So, do find out from your adviser.

Buy to Let
A property bought with the purpose of renting to tenants is known as ‘buy to let’. Legally, you aren’t allowed to live in the property. If you’re purchasing a buy to let as a First Time Buyer, the number of lenders available will be restricted and there will be extra checks carried out by the lender in such cases.
- When purchasing a buy to let property, there are a few things you’ll need to know.
- The rental income you receive is a primary factor when determining the size of the loan you can borrow.
- A payment in respect of an extra 3% stamp duty will be required after your normal stamp duty.
- Even if the value of the property isn’t enough to be liable for stamp duty, you are still required to pay an extra 3% of the purchase price.

How Much Do Mortgage Brokers Charge?
The majority of mortgage brokers receive commission from lenders, which is a percentage of the mortgage loan you secure. Depending on the type of mortgage you need – whether buy to let or residential mortgage for instance – and whether you’ve had any credit problems of late. The figure is often set at around 0.33%, although this varies widely. A flat fee of roughly £500 is usually charged by the majority of independent brokers. Don’t forget to find out how brokers collect payment. They need to be totally clear, informing you of the fee structure they use and just how much you are due to be charged.

How Much Can I Borrow?
Many factors affect this, such as how much you earn, the amount you deposit, the number of children you have, as well as any debts you might have in the background. A total affordability assessment is required to determine how much a lender will agree to lend; this takes into account your income, any loan or credit card commitments you have, as well as regular household expenses. A credit check will be undertaken for mortgage purposes to confirm you have sufficient credit rating.

Mortgage Regulatory Information
Banks, building societies and specialised mortgage lenders account for the bulk of mortgage providers in the UK. Although a big portion of the market share is owned by Lloyds Banking Group and Nationwide Building Society, all together there are 200 different financial institutions providing mortgages in Britain.
In the UK, despite there being tight regulations that guide banks and building societies, a regulatory scheme was implemented by the FCA (formerly the Financial Services Authority) in response to the Financial Services Act 2000.
The professional conduct of mortgage providers is regulated by the FCA. Strict rules are in place against using false or unfair adverts and promotions, in addition to checks to ensure the terms of contracts for financial services are fair for the consumer. Regulations were initially documented in the rules for Mortgage Conduct of Business (MCOB), but were overhauled because of the 2014 FCA Mortgage Market Review (MMR).
With regards their financial conduct, deposit-taking firms in the UK come under the jurisdiction of FCA’s sister organisation, the Prudential Regulation Authority.
They ensure firms have a sizeable enough capital to balance out their lending risks. If you have a complaint about your mortgage provider, the first step is to take up the matter with them. If you feel it hasn’t been handled properly, there is a procedure that can have your complaint referred to the Financial Ombudsman Service.
